Output 7418688dabc435fbafa6c9920d9453e91b52bcdd5f365b6a1dca3e6f0ade23ea:13

value
325000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c33e65cbaf41c00a18806d7794c1d3fa191462d OP_EQUAL
address
3D1jtPuN4iGZRkns2YpqEZG3kZDVcym1se
transaction
7418688dabc435fbafa6c9920d9453e91b52bcdd5f365b6a1dca3e6f0ade23ea
spent
true